Борщ - это разновидность супа на основе свеклы.Борщ, скорее всего, появился на территории Киевкой Руси.В России упоминание борща начинается в 16 веке.Борщ может быть горячим и холодным. При подаче борщ всегда заправляют сметаной. К борщу подаются помпушки с чесноком, сало. Летом готовят холодный борщ, основой которого является кефир. Обязательные ингредиенты настоящего борща это капуста, свекла, картофель, лук и морковь.

1 It is situated on Lake Michigan. 2 Waterways (and later railroad lines) have made Chicago a natural link between the products of the Midwest and the markets of the East. 3 In 1871 there was a great fire.The city needed rebuilding. The skyscraper appeared in the course of this rebuilding. 4 In the 1880's and 1890's Chicago attracted engineers and architects from America and Europe. These men are now known as the Chicago school. 5 Chicago's tallest buildings are the John Hancock1 Tower (or "Big John", as they call it), the Standard Oil Building ("Big Stan") and the Sears Tower2. 6 Chicago is famous for its beaches. Most of the area along Lake Michigan is taken up by beaches and parks.
